Matteo Brancaleoni is an Italian singer, actor, and journalist. He was born in Milan, Italy, on May 31, 1981. He is known for his jazz and pop music. He often sings songs from the "Great American Songbook." This is a collection of famous American songs from the early to mid-1900s.

About Matteo Brancaleoni
Matteo Brancaleoni is a talented Italian jazz singer. He has performed with famous artists like Michael Bublé. They sang together in Rome in 2007. Italian readers of Jazzit magazine voted him one of the top ten jazz singers.
His Music and Awards
Matteo has worked with many great musicians. These include Franco Cerri, Renato Sellani, Gianni Basso, and Fabrizio Bosso. The magazine Jazz Hot even compared him to his idol, Frank Sinatra. In 2008, he won the Best New Talent award. This was at the Elba Jazz Festival.
His first album was called Just Smile. His second album was Live in Studio. Both albums were very popular with fans and critics. Live in Studio was the best-selling jazz album on iTunes for two weeks. His live shows were also recommended by the Apple Store for six months.
His Work as a Journalist
Matteo also works as a journalist. He is a member of the International Jazz Journalist Association. He also belongs to the International Federation of Journalists. He has written for music magazines like Jazz Magazine and Millionaire.
His Music Albums
Matteo Brancaleoni has released several albums. These include studio albums, independent albums, and live albums.
Studio Albums
- Just Smile (2006)
- Live in Studio (2009)
- New Life (2012)
Other Albums
- Merry Merry Christmas (2008) - This was an independent album.
- Live! with Gianpaolo Petrini Big Band (2012) - This was a live album.
